***Medication Tech is NOT the same as a Medical Assistant***
What we’re looking for and what you’ll do – Our Medication Techs are extremely detail-oriented and possess in-depth knowledge of patient care procedures. Providing excellent patient care is a vital part of this job, which is why excellent communication and interpersonal skills are needed as well as the following:
- Deliver routine daily medications, either prescription or non-prescription, to patients.
- Coordinate with different nurses to assist with patient care and medications.
- Follow written or verbal instructions on how to manage medications.
- Record medication dosages and times.
- Observe patients and document changes in their condition.
- Respond to patient emergency call signals, bells, or intercom systems to identify patient needs.
Qualifications/Requirements:
- Must be, as a minimum, a Certified Medication Tech (CMT)
- Must have been a CNA (Certified Nursing Assistant) for a minimum of six months
- Must possess a valid and current certificate in Medication Administration for the State in which you work
- Must be knowledgeable of nursing and medical practices and procedures, as well as laws, regulations, and guidelines that pertain to long-term care
- Must be a minimum of twenty (20) years of age
- Must be able to speak, read, write, and understand English
- Must have patience, tact, enthusiasm, and a positive attitude toward the elderly and disabled
